We’re delighted to announce the April 2023 update to Approvals for Confluence has just been released.
New features 💎
-
Display Approval Requestor in the page byline
-
Added the ability to see who requested approvals within the page approval pop-up window (example below). Note: this will only apply to new pages approval and will not update retrospectively for existing approvals.

Introducing the Page Approval Status Macro 🎉
-
Users can now add a new macro which displays the information of the page approval, including:
-
Page approval status:
-
can be ‘In review’, ‘Approved’ or ‘Rejected’
-
-
Date of approval:
-
displays the full date and time of the last given approval that changed the overall page status to ‘Approved’
-
displays ‘N/A’ when current page status is ‘In review’ or ‘Rejected’
-
-
Current page version
-
Approved page version:
-
displays the last approved page version as a hyperlink
-
displays ‘N/A’ when current page status is pending or rejected
-
-
Minimum required approvers
-
if the option is disabled (from page approval config), then minimum required approvers will be the total number of approvers
-
-
Approvers list:
-
including Approver, Status and Approval Date
-
-
-
The macro can be exported to pdf and word; if users want the exported tables to take the full width of the page, then they can:
-
go to Space Settings → Look and Feel → PDF export → PDF stylesheet
-
copy the following and save:
-
table.approvalStatusTable {width: 100% !important}
table.approversStatusTable {width: 100% !important}
